prophy paste is a specially formulated polishing paste that is designed to be used during dental cleanings. It is typically made up of abrasive particles, a binder, flavorings, and sometimes fluoride. The abrasive particles in the paste help to remove plaque, tartar, and stain build-up from the teeth, while the binder helps to hold the paste together and ensure that it stays on the polishing cup during the cleaning process.
During a dental cleaning, the dental hygienist will apply the prophy paste to a polishing cup attached to a slow-speed handpiece. The handpiece is then used to spin the polishing cup against the teeth, allowing the abrasive particles in the paste to polish and clean the surfaces of the teeth. This process helps to remove surface stains and leave the teeth feeling smooth and clean.
There are several benefits to using prophy paste during dental cleanings. One of the main benefits is that it helps to remove plaque and tartar build-up from the teeth. Plaque is a sticky film of bacteria that forms on the teeth and can lead to tooth decay and gum disease if not removed regularly. Tartar, also known as calculus, is hardened plaque that can only be removed by a dental professional. prophy paste is effective at removing both plaque and tartar from the teeth, helping to prevent dental problems and maintain oral health.
Another benefit of using prophy paste is that it helps to remove surface stains from the teeth. Over time, teeth can become discolored due to factors such as smoking, coffee or tea consumption, and poor oral hygiene. prophy paste can help to remove these surface stains, leaving the teeth looking whiter and brighter. This can improve the overall appearance of the teeth and boost confidence in one’s smile.
In addition to removing plaque, tartar, and surface stains, prophy paste can also help to smooth the surfaces of the teeth. After a dental cleaning, the teeth may feel rough due to the removal of plaque and tartar. Prophy paste helps to smooth out these rough surfaces, leaving the teeth feeling clean and polished. This smooth surface can also make it more difficult for plaque to reattach to the teeth, helping to prevent future build-up.
Prophy paste is available in a variety of flavors, making dental cleanings a more pleasant experience for patients. Some common flavors include mint, cherry, bubblegum, and orange. These flavors can help to mask the taste of the paste and make the cleaning process more enjoyable for patients. In addition, prophy paste is available in different grits, allowing dental professionals to customize the cleaning process based on the patient’s individual needs.
